By NOAA's 1991–2020 normals, a typical Wisconsin year brings 52 inches of snow and 152 days below freezing — numbers we build into how Cumberland plumbing gets sized, insulated, and protected.
In Cumberland, Census figures show 53% of homes built before 1980 (median build year 1977). Systems that age are usually past their service life — galvanized or polybutylene supply pipe, corroded fittings, tired water heaters — so we plan for age-related wear, not just the reported fault. With 37% built before 1960, many Cumberland homes also carry cast-iron drain stacks and lead or galvanized supply lines, which we keep repair parts on the truck for. 66% of Cumberland homes are detached single-family houses (median value ~$164k) — the housing type most likely to have its own water heater, service lateral, and outdoor spigots to maintain.
For Cumberland homes in Wisconsin's cold northern climate, prevention comes down to a short list: insulate exposed supply lines and disconnect garden hoses before winter — 152 freezing days a year can freeze and split unprotected pipe; keep outdoor spigots and any exposed pipe runs clear of snow and ice so they can't freeze solid (52 inches fall here in a normal year); if your home is among the 53% built before 1980 (median build year 1977), book a whole-home plumbing inspection — original galvanized pipe and old water heaters are usually near the end of their life; and run an annual water heater flush and shut-off-valve check on a detached home with its own service lateral.
